Lexington Herald Leader 2A Top 10
#1
1. Newport Cath. (13-2) QB Brady Hightchew leads defending champs.

2. Owensboro Cath. (13-2)Aces try again to get over title-game hump.

3. Danville (10-4) Sam Harp had Admirals back in hunt last year.

4. Somerset (13-1)Briar Jumpers won 27 of their last 29 games.

5. Washington Co. (9-2) Returning starters at 17 of 22 positions.

6. Glasgow (8-3) Hunter Bowles one of top TE's in state.

7. Lex. Christian (10-4) Eagles jump from A into tougher 2A district.

8. Prestonsburg (10-3) Joseph Jamerson a standout for Blackcats.

9. Cov. Holy Cross (7-6)Crusaders knock heads with NewCath in district.

10. DeSales (7-5)Colts look for return to '09 state runner-up form.
